LLM Code Interpreter 项目使用文档
1. 项目的目录结构及介绍
LLM Code Interpreter 项目的目录结构如下:
llm-code-interpreter/
├── README.md
├── requirements.txt
├── setup.py
├── llm_code_interpreter/
│ ├── __init__.py
│ ├── main.py
│ ├── config.py
│ ├── utils.py
│ └── ...
└── tests/
├── __init__.py
├── test_main.py
└── ...
目录结构介绍
README.md: 项目说明文件,包含项目的基本信息和使用指南。requirements.txt: 项目依赖文件,列出了项目运行所需的所有Python包。setup.py: 项目安装脚本,用于安装项目及其依赖。llm_code_interpreter/: 项目主目录,包含项目的核心代码。__init__.py: 包初始化文件。main.py: 项目启动文件,包含程序的入口点。config.py: 项目配置文件,包含项目的配置参数。utils.py: 工具函数文件,包含项目中使用的辅助函数。
tests/: 测试目录,包含项目的单元测试代码。__init__.py: 测试包初始化文件。test_main.py: 针对main.py的单元测试文件。
2. 项目的启动文件介绍
项目的启动文件是 llm_code_interpreter/main.py。该文件包含了程序的入口点,负责初始化项目并启动主要功能。
main.py 主要内容
import config
from llm_code_interpreter import LLMCodeInterpreter
def main():
# 读取配置
conf = config.load_config()
# 初始化解释器
interpreter = LLMCodeInterpreter(conf)
# 启动解释器
interpreter.start()
if __name__ == "__main__":
main()
启动文件功能介绍
import config: 导入配置模块,用于读取项目的配置参数。from llm_code_interpreter import LLMCodeInterpreter: 导入解释器类,用于初始化和启动解释器。def main(): 定义主函数,负责读取配置、初始化解释器并启动解释器。if __name__ == "__main__":: 判断是否为主程序入口,如果是则调用main()函数。
3. 项目的配置文件介绍
项目的配置文件是 llm_code_interpreter/config.py。该文件包含了项目的配置参数,如API密钥、服务器地址等。
config.py 主要内容
import json
def load_config():
with open('config.json', 'r') as f:
config = json.load(f)
return config
def save_config(config):
with open('config.json', 'w') as f:
json.dump(config, f, indent=4)
配置文件功能介绍
import json: 导入JSON模块,用于读取和保存JSON格式的配置文件。def load_config(): 定义加载配置函数,从config.json文件中读取配置参数并返回。def save_config(config): 定义保存配置函数,将配置参数保存到config.json文件中。
通过以上文档,您可以了解 LLM Code Interpreter 项目的目录结构、启动文件和配置文件的基本信息和使用方法。希望这份文档能帮助您更好地理解和使用该项目。
创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考



